The earthquake has raised public awareness regarding the safety of high-rise buildings in Bangkok and surrounding areas, particularly concerning electrical systems and transformers that may be affected by seismic vibrations. This has led to an increased demand for inspection and maintenance of electrical transformers in many buildings. AKR anticipates a significant rise in maintenance service opportunities.
Performance Overview in Q1/2025
AKR operating results improved compared to the same period last year. The main factors were increased revenue recognition from the delivery of transformers to both public and private sector customers. Coupled with income from the sale of assets in Rayong province, net profit increased significantly. Revenue from sales, primary source of income, increased by 78 MB or 22% from the delivery of transformers to private and public sector customers. Revenue from solar power system installation decreased by 9.6 MB or 21% due to revenue recognition based on the progress of several projects nearing completion. Meanwhile, service revenue decreased by 9.85 MB or 20% because there was high-value revenue recognition from the construction of a parking lot in Q1/2024 but in Q1/2025, there were no projects. Other income was from the sale of solar cell factory asset in Rayong, amounting to 52.60 MB (profit before income tax). This factory has not been used for business operations for a long time. Regarding cost management, comparing the proportion of costs to operating revenue shows slight increase. Selling expenses increased in line with the increase in revenue. Service and maintenance costs decreased by 21%, and solar power system installation costs decreased by 17%. The increase in distribution costs was due to expenses related to transformer sales and sales promotions from participating in trade shows to enhance the corporate image. To mitigate risk of exchange rate fluctuations, we closely monitored trends. This resulted, increase in exchange rate gains of 125%. Net profit increased by 91.49 MB or 135%.
